Dahlia seed sowing timeDahlia seeds are generally sown from March to July each year. The temperature at that time gradually rises and the light is relatively sufficient, which is more suitable for seed germination. Therefore, when the temperature stabilizes at around 20 degrees, sowing can be carried out, and the seeds will germinate about 4-5 days after sowing. Dahlia seed planting method and steps1. Soil: Dahlia seeds need suitable soil when sowing, preferably with good air permeability. You can mix leaf mold, river sand and peat soil, so that the drainage is better and it is more suitable for growth. 2. Container: The container used for planting dahlia seeds must have good drainage. You can use a seedling tray that is 20-50 cm long and about 20 cm wide. Then disinfect it and then put the prepared soil on it. 3. Sowing: Spread the prepared dahlia seeds evenly on the soil, then cover with a small amount of fine soil, and spray water appropriately. Keep the temperature at around 20-25 degrees, and they will gradually germinate after about 4-5 days. |
